Question

Diameter of metaphase chromosome is approximately:

Explanation

Chromosome morphometry quantifies hierarchical folding ratios. Starting from 2 nanometer DNA helix, beads-on-string 11 nanometer, 30 nanometer helix, 300 nanometer looped domain scaffold attached, finally fully condensed metaphase chromatid about 700 nanometer wide, complete metaphase chromosome with two sister chromatids about 1400 nanometer or 1.4 micrometer diameter. Dimensions illustrate approximately ten thousand-fold linear compaction enabling 2 meters human diploid DNA fit nucleus. Electron microscopy of isolated metaphase chromosomes shows width near 1400 nanometer. Values 300 nanometer refer to loop scaffold, 700 single chromatid, 30 nanometer intermediate fiber, 2 nanometer naked DNA.
